1.Advances in pathogenic mechanisms of enterovirus 71
International Journal of Pediatrics 2013;(1):68-70
Enterovirus 71 (EV71) is one of the major pathogens that cause hand foot and mouth disease.Epidemics and pandemics have been periodically reported worldwide.EV71 also can cause serous complications and lead death in children.The mechanisms of EV71 cause serious complications has remained unclear,may relate to many factors,including cell tropism,cell death and host immune responses.This article reviews the recent advances in the identification of factors determining EV71 cell tropism,the associated mechanisms of viral infection-induced cell death and the interplay between EV71 and immunity.
2.Relationship of high-frequency ultrasound features of papillary thyroid microcarcinoma and pathological features
Chinese Journal of Primary Medicine and Pharmacy 2014;21(18):2756-2758
Objective To study the high-frequency ultrasound features of papillary thyroid microcarcinoma and pathological features.Methods The ultrasonic diagnostic features of 89 cases of papillary thyroid microcarcinoma were analyzed retrospectively,and the ultrasound results and pathological results were compared.Results In this study,high frequency ultrasound examination showed that the thyroid ultrasound diagnosis coincidence rate of papillary microcarcinoma was 94.4%.Patients mainly concentrated in 40 ~ 59 years,8 cases of type Ⅰ blood flow,16 cases of type Ⅱ blood flow,65 cases of Ⅲ blood flow,83 cases of L/T (aspect ratio).Conclusion The different pathological features of papillary thyroid microcarcinoma accompanied with the different ultrasound images.Doppler high frequency ultrasound in the identification and diagnosis of papillary thyroid microcarcinoma is accurate,convenient operation,and low cost,which is worthy of clinical application.
3.Application of stereotactic body radiation therapy in early stage non-small-cell lung cancer
Cancer Research and Clinic 2016;28(5):350-353
Stereotactic body radiation therapy (SBRT) has been increasingly used in the treatment of early-stage non-small-cell lung cancer (NSCLC).Different from conventional radiotherapy,SBRT is characterized by the delivery of high-dose radiation in 1 to 5 fractions with a high degree of precision and steep dose gradients that minimize the dose to normal tissues,and image guidance technology,image fusion technology and respiratory gating system make the therapy more accurate.SBRT delivers higher biological equralent dose (BED) than conventional radiotherapy.The latest small sample data have suggested outcomes for SBRT patients that superior to the success rate of surgery,and the evidence for SBRT over conventional radiotherapy has resulted in a major change in the standard of care for inoperable NSCLC patients.

5.Effects of methylene blue on rat infraorbital nerve
Journal of Practical Stomatology 2000;0(05):-
?Objective: To examine the morphologic changes produced by extranueral injection of methylene blue around rat infraorbital nerve. Methods: Under direct vision, 50 ?l of methylene blue at the concentration of 20 g/L was injected extranuerally into the infraorbital foramen on one side of the maxillar bone of each of 32 rats; physiological saline was used as the control on the contralateral side of each animal. Animals were killed at 3 days, 2, 4, 8 and 14 weeks after the application of methylene blue respectively. The infraorbital nerve specimens were examined by light and electron microscopes. Results:Axolysis and demyelination were found in the outer zone of the nerve bundles, and a few of centrally located axons were damaged in 2 and 3 weeks. 4 weeks later,a few of regenerated fibers were observed. Wallerian degeneration still remained and more regenerated fibers were found in 14 weeks. The sheath of myelinated fibers became twisted, thick and dissolved. The axonal changes characterized by either swelling, shrinking or vacuolization of axoplasm. Lysosome could be seen in the axons. The changes of myelinated fibers were more evident than that of demyelinated fibers. At the later stage, the regularly regenerated fibers with thin sheath could be seen. No change was observed in the Schwann cells. Conclusion: 20 g/L methylene blue can result in the changes of the sheath and axons of nerve fibers

8.MALIGNANT PHENOTYPE ANALYSIS OF HYBRIDS FROM THE FUSION OF HUMAN PROMYELOCYTE LEUKEMIA CELLS AND MOUSE BONE MARROW NUCLEATED RED CELLS
Youhua LIU ; Shepu XUE ;
Acta Anatomica Sinica 1955;0(03):-
The heterospecies hybrid cells(HL-N)from the fusion of human promyelocy-tic leukemia mutant cells(HL-60-AR)and mouse bone marrow nucleated red cellswere established in HAT selective medium.Malignant phenotype comparative analy-sis between parental tumor cells and hybrid cells showed that growth ability ofhybrid cells was decreased.The hybrid cells reduced their DNA synthesis rate andlost the ability of colony-forming in 0.3% soft agar medium.The cells lost tumor-producing ability when they were transplanted into nude mice also.Inhibition orreduction of c-myc oncogene expression was demonstrated by Northern molecularhybridization techniques.The ultrastructure of hybrid cells were also different fromtheir parental cells.These results mentioned above showed that the mouse bone mar-row nucleated red cells might provide some peculiar factors(both nuclear factorsand cytoplasmic factors)to inhibit the expression of HL-60-AR cell malignant phe-notypes.
